检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:周茂春[1] 陈叶芳[1] 钱江波[1] 王志杰[1] 董一鸿[1] 陈华辉[1]
机构地区:[1]宁波大学信息科学与工程学院,浙江宁波315211
出 处:《计算机应用研究》2012年第5期1781-1786,共6页Application Research of Computers
基 金:国家自然科学基金资助项目(60803021;60973047);浙江省公益技术应用研究项目(2010C33149;2011C21076);浙江省自然科学基金资助项目(Y1091189);宁波市自然科学基金资助项目(2010A610115;2010A610098);浙江省教育厅科研项目(Y201120729)
摘 要:数据流的实时处理需要很高的处理速度,一种解决方法是使用协处理器。然而协处理器硬布线是不变的,查询不断变化使其一定时间内综合性能达不到最优。为提高数据流处理速度和资源利用率,采用了可重构的数据流SPJ查询处理器,在具备选择、投影和连接三种查询模块及相应指令集的基础上,根据输入查询的查询树调用相应的模块自适应对FPGA编程,改变自身的硬布线,实现数据流的处理。通过大量实验验证了处理器不仅正确,而且具备高速度和灵活性。Real-time processing for data streams requires a high performance system.One of the candidate solutions was using a co-processor.However,normal circuit co-processor generally maintains the same circuit,which makes the performance of the co-processor is not always optimal.In order to improve resource utilization and promote processing speed,this paper proposed a novel reconfigurable SPJ(select,projection and join) query processor,which was based on the above three query modules and corresponding instruction set.It called the corresponding module according to the query tree translated from input queries,and then self-adaptively programed with the FPGA.By changing hard wired circuit,the processor achieves the optimal processing performance.A large number of experiments verify that the processor is not only correct,but also with high-speed and flexibility.
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.222